Yes, Footnotes in Org are single paragraph. Maybe this could be changed, if enough people claim they need this. I never have the need for this, and new lines can be made with "\\" at the end of a line. > Also, is there a way to make footnote references work when they start > in column 0? Reformatting a paragraph sometimes puts them there for > me. The solution for this is to make footnote references stick to the word before them. This also gives much better results in HTML and LaTeX export.
